Transaction 76cc6d4eab444ed7447650317c61a0c6be4e863d96ca292972afdc66f815a4da
1 Input
1 Output
-
76cc6d4eab444ed7447650317c61a0c6be4e863d96ca292972afdc66f815a4da:0
- value
- 1039919
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6cadd435e477334c157d4b4db5cec9d33266150 OP_EQUAL
- address
- 3QBwAzZseBRiiw13P5qaUD28LGtvg1HQTA